We will dive into this much-anticipated update on the state of anti-Jewish hate in the country and will show alarming levels of antisemitic incidents — ranging from vandalism to deadly violence.

The new report identifies important trends from the past year while highlighting some of the disturbing instances of harassment and violence targeting the Jewish community. Some of the trends in incident levels were driven by white supremacist activity, bomb threats and incidents at schools.

New incidents happened day after day... Every state in the nation had at least one antisemitic incident last year, and ADL has been at the forefront of tracking and responding.
